6 FAQs about [Photovoltaic panel filming]

What is a photovoltaic solar panel?

Photovoltaic solar panels are used to generate electrical energy through the photovoltaic effect. However, solar thermal installations also use another type of solar panel called solar collectors, which heat water for domestic use. There are also so-called hybrid solar panels on the market.

How does photovoltaic technology work?

Photovoltaic technology converts daylight into electricity, similar to a traditional solar panel. By using photovoltaic technology (PV) in a glass application you could effectively turn the glass surfaces of a building into solar panels which can be used to power the building.

What are thin-film solar panels?

Thin-film solar panels are one of many different types of solar panels that can help cut costs and emissions. They have been around for more than four decades – and they’re more accessible than ever. Their thinness gives them a unique advantage over standard solar panels, though that doesn’t mean they’re perfect.

What is a thin-film solar PV system?

This is the dominant technology currently used in most solar PV systems. Most thin-film solar cells are classified as second generation, made using thin layers of well-studied materials like amorphous silicon (a-Si), cadmium telluride (CdTe), copper indium gallium selenide (CIGS), or gallium arsenide (GaAs).

What is building integrated photovoltaic (BIPV)?

One application starting to become widely popular worldwide is the Building-Integrated Photovoltaic (BIPV) highly dependent on thin-film solar technology. There are two main branches of this technology, solar shingles or solar roof tiles, and solar windows or solar glass.
